如何在Python中配置并使用socks5代理,以便为所有网络请求设置全局代理?
时间: 2024-12-01 20:25:40 浏览: 25
在Python中配置socks5代理并为所有网络请求使用全局代理,可以极大地帮助开发者进行网络请求的测试和调试。为了深入了解这一技术,建议阅读《Python中使用socks5设置全局代理的方法示例》。
参考资源链接:[Python中使用socks5设置全局代理的方法示例](https://wenku.csdn.net/doc/645cd98695996c03ac3f8c15?spm=1055.2569.3001.10343)
首先,需要安装一个支持socks5代理的库,如`PySocks`。可以通过pip安装:
pip install PySocks
接着,利用socket库设置socks5代理。示例代码如下:
import socket
import socks
socks.set_default_proxy(socks.SOCKS5,
参考资源链接:[Python中使用socks5设置全局代理的方法示例](https://wenku.csdn.net/doc/645cd98695996c03ac3f8c15?spm=1055.2569.3001.10343)
阅读全文